Understanding Complex Trauma
Complex trauma refers to severe injuries involving multiple fractures, soft tissue damage, nerve involvement, or vascular injuries. These cases need advanced orthopedic care, often managed in specialized trauma centers. The goal is not only to heal fractures but also to restore mobility, prevent complications, and improve quality of life.
Best Treatment Approaches for Complex Trauma
1. Emergency Stabilization
The first step is stabilization of the patient using external fixators or splints. Immediate control of bleeding, pain management, and addressing life-threatening injuries are crucial.
2. Surgical Intervention
Surgery plays a major role in complex trauma treatment. Orthopedic surgeons use internal fixation techniques such as plates, screws, and rods to repair multiple fractures. In some cases, joint replacement or reconstruction may be necessary.
3. Soft Tissue Management
Since ligaments, muscles, and skin are often damaged, plastic surgery and wound care are essential. Early intervention reduces infection risk and improves healing.
4. Rehabilitation & Physiotherapy
Recovery doesn’t end with surgery. Physiotherapy and rehabilitation are vital to regain strength, flexibility, and function. Personalized therapy plans help patients return to normal life faster.
5. Psychological Support
Trauma is not only physical but also mental. Counseling and psychological support are important to address post-traumatic stress and ensure overall recovery.

1. What is complex trauma in orthopedics?
It is a severe injury involving multiple fractures, soft tissues, and vascular damage.
2. How is complex trauma diagnosed?
Through X-rays, CT scans, and clinical evaluations by an orthopedic specialist.
3. Can complex trauma be treated without surgery?
Minor cases may be managed conservatively, but severe trauma often needs surgery.
4. How long does recovery take after complex trauma?
Recovery may take months, depending on injury severity and rehabilitation.
